Introduction to Solar Roof Expenses in 2026

Solar roof installations in 2026 represent a forward-thinking choice for homeowners seeking integrated renewable energy solutions. These systems combine durable roofing materials with photovoltaic technology, promising reduced utility bills and enhanced property appeal. However, the allure of seamless design often masks escalating costs that extend beyond the initial quote. Homeowners frequently overlook how installation phases, regulatory requirements, and market fluctuations contribute to budget overruns.

The process begins with site assessments, which can reveal unforeseen structural reinforcements or electrical upgrades. Permitting fees vary by locality, sometimes adding thousands to the total. Material sourcing for high-efficiency panels integrated into shingles has become more expensive due to supply chain demands. Each stage introduces opportunities for cost escalation. Many homeowners underestimate how often change orders or inspection findings alter the original budget.

Coverage Limitations and Warranty Gaps

Solar roof warranties often appear comprehensive at first glance. Yet careful reading reveals that coverage is divided into multiple categories with distinct limitations. The roofing material may have a coverage period separate from the energy production guarantee. Electrical components can fall under manufacturer warranties rather than the installer’s policy. Some agreements exclude workmanship issues once inspection approval is complete.

Typical exclusions include damage from structural movement or foundation settling, electrical faults outside the inverter system, weather events exceeding specified intensity levels, pre-existing roof or electrical issues uncovered during installation, and unauthorized modifications or third-party repairs. A homeowner who experiences a leak or electrical short may discover that the responsible company denies coverage if the cause falls outside its defined service area. Understanding these distinctions before contract signing protects against expensive surprises later. Consult the warranty document line by line to identify any caps on repair reimbursements or geographic service boundaries.

Financial Implications and Long-Term Costs

Beyond the upfront price, solar roofs introduce several ongoing expenses. Routine maintenance includes cleaning debris from panels, replacing damaged shingles exposed to harsh weather, and monitoring power output through dedicated apps or devices. Some systems require periodic inverter replacement after a decade, often costing several thousand dollars due to specialized labor and parts. Monitoring subscriptions and extended warranties also add recurring charges, sometimes billed annually at rates that accumulate over the system's lifespan.

Homeowners must consider the total cost of ownership rather than only the installation quote. Financing a project through a solar loan may lower immediate out-of-pocket payments, but interest over time can exceed projected utility savings, especially with variable rates tied to economic conditions. Insurance premiums may also rise because the roof’s replacement cost increases substantially with integrated solar components. In cases where the roof sustains partial damage, insurance adjusters may cover only the non-solar portion, leaving the homeowner to pay for specialized solar components out of pocket. Factor in potential tax incentives, which can offset some costs but require precise documentation to claim effectively.

Decision Framework for Evaluating Options

When comparing solar roofs to traditional solar panels or high-efficiency shingles, a structured evaluation helps clarify real value. Start by estimating annual kilowatt-hour output relative to total installation and financing costs, using tools like online solar calculators adjusted for local sunlight hours. Next, determine the payback period by calculating how long it takes for savings to equal investment, factoring in maintenance and warranty fees alongside rising energy rates.

Assess resale value by reviewing recent home sales in your area that feature solar integrations; potential buyers may value the technology enough to justify a premium, but market trends vary. Evaluate service reliability through provider reputation, technician training certifications, and responsiveness to warranty claims based on customer reviews from independent platforms. Finally, confirm contract transparency by ensuring all exclusions and limitations are clearly disclosed in plain language, without ambiguous terms. Applying these criteria supports rational decision-making rather than emotional appeal or marketing influence.

Risk Mitigation and Consumer Protection

Several steps can protect homeowners from financial or contractual loss. Obtain multiple quotes that detail material quality, labor scope, and warranty coverage; compare them side by side to spot inconsistencies. Avoid vague estimates by insisting on itemized breakdowns that specify quantities and unit prices for all components.

Request sample contracts before paying deposits to review fine print about exclusions and service fees; highlight sections on dispute resolution and payment schedules. Verify licensing and insurance of the installation company and subcontractors through state registries to ensure compliance with local building codes. Check claim procedures for warranty or performance disputes, understanding who handles each type of issue, from manufacturer support to installer callbacks.

Document all communications during negotiation and installation, including emails, photos of the site, and signed addendums. Written records help resolve disagreements later, providing evidence for insurance claims or legal consultations. Consumers should remain cautious when companies promise performance guarantees or zero-maintenance systems. Energy production can fluctuate due to shading from nearby trees or suboptimal roof orientation, and cleaning or repair may still be required seasonally.

Reading the Fine Print

A clear grasp of contract language is essential for avoiding pitfalls. Some agreements include escalation clauses that allow providers to adjust prices if material costs change before installation begins, often triggered by global supply disruptions. Others require arbitration for disputes, limiting legal recourse to court and potentially favoring the provider.

Homeowners should look for cancellation penalties, which can reach 10 percent of the total cost if work starts, transfer restrictions if selling the property, and fees for warranty transfer to new owners. Scrutinize sections on performance metrics, such as minimum energy output thresholds that, if unmet, trigger rebates or refunds. Understanding these details prevents unpleasant discoveries after commitments are made. A careful review by a legal or financial professional can be worthwhile given the size of the investment, often costing a flat fee that pales in comparison to potential losses.

Securing Long-Term Value from Your Solar Roof

A solar roof can deliver both environmental and financial rewards when chosen wisely. The complexity of combined roofing and energy systems demands disciplined analysis from assessment to activation. Homeowners who approach the process with skepticism, document every step, and insist on contract transparency are far more likely to achieve expected returns.

Balance efficiency with reliability by selecting systems certified for durability in your climate zone. Question assumptions about energy savings by modeling scenarios with varying usage patterns. Verify that each promise is backed by written terms, creating a foundation for sustained benefits. This thorough preparation transforms a potential expense into a strategic asset for future-proofing your home.
